Network Leadership Conference Awards
|
|
|
|
On Nov. 15 and 16, the Alumni Association hosted its annual volunteer leadership conference for alumni network leaders across the country. This conference equips volunteer leaders with information to continue to engage alumni and strengthen their connection to the university. A signature piece of the conference is the Friday evening awards program where we celebrate the year's achievements. This year, there were five categories and six network recipients.
|
|
Network of the Year:
Seattle Terps Alumni Network
|
|
Event of the Year:
Tips for Terps, D.C. Terps Alumni Network
|
|
Emerging Network of the Year:
School of Public Health
|
|
Volunteer of the Year:
Jeff Dashevsky, Philadelphia Alumni Network
|
|
Do Good Event of the Year:
River Clean Up, Montgomery County and Engineering Alumni Networks
